多协议云原生体系结构设计.docxV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多

PAGE1/NUMPAGES1

多协议云原生体系结构设计

TOC\o1-3\h\z\u

第一部分多协议云原生框架的定义与特征 2

第二部分各协议间的兼容性与整合机制 7

第三部分系统设计策略与技术选型 9

第四部分消息传递机制与异步通信处理 14

第五部分安全性保障措施 22

第六部分优化性能的关键技术 32

第七部分分布式系统架构设计原则 37

第八部分典型应用案例分析 43

第一部分多协议云原生框架的定义与特征

好,我需要撰写关于“多协议云原生框架的定义与特征”的内容,基于《多协议云原生体系结构设计》的介绍。首先,我要明确什么是多协议云原生框架。云原生框架通常指的是在云平台上运行的应用程序,这些应用能够直接使用云原生技术,而不依赖于传统的容器化架构。

接下来是框架的定义。多协议云原生框架可以看作是应用层、服务层和基础设施层的结合体,提供灵活的运行环境。这些框架支持多种协议,如HTTP、XML-RPC、gRPC等,能够兼容不同后端服务和数据库。

然后是特征方面。首先是多协议支持,框架能够处理多种通信协议,兼容性好;其次是轻量级和可扩展性,确保资源利用高效;标准化接口设计也很重要,有助于快速集成和扩展;动态资源分配和负载均衡机制提升整体性能和稳定性;最后是安全性设计,包括访问控制和数据加密。

总结一下,多协议云原生框架通过支持多样化的协议、高效率的资源利用和强大的安全性,为开发者提供了灵活的开发和部署环境,适合复杂的云原生应用。

在撰写过程中,要保持语言专业、数据充分,避免出现AI、ChatGPT等描述,不使用读者或提问措辞,确保内容书面化、学术化,符合中国网络安全要求。同时,避免体现身份信息,保持内容简明扼要,控制在1200字以上。

现在,按照这个思路组织内容,确保每个部分都详细展开,引用相关技术细节,使文章内容充实、有深度。

/think

#多协议云原生框架的定义与特征

多协议云原生框架是一种在云平台上运行的应用程序设计模式,旨在支持多样化的通信协议和功能,以实现高效的业务流程和灵活的扩展性。其核心在于通过云原生技术将应用直接部署到云Infrastructure中,从而避免了传统容器化架构的束缚。以下是多协议云原生框架的定义与特征的详细解析。

一、多协议云原生框架的定义

多协议云原生框架是指一种能够支持多种通信协议(如HTTP、XML-RPC、gRPC、RDF、CORBA、Java-RPC等)的应用架构,能够在云平台上运行并与其他服务和系统无缝集成。这种框架的设计理念是通过标准化接口和灵活的配置方式,实现对不同后端服务的适配,同时确保应用的高性能和高可用性。

多协议云原生框架通常由以下几个部分组成:

1.应用层:提供用户界面和业务逻辑,支持多种协议的调用。

2.服务层:提供各种服务接口和功能模块,支持多种协议的交互。

3.基础设施层:包括云原生服务(如容器化服务、微服务、事件驱动架构等),支持多种协议的运行。

多协议云原生框架的出现,是基于对传统应用架构的局限性的深刻认识,旨在通过灵活的架构设计和多协议支持,满足现代复杂应用的需求。

二、多协议云原生框架的特征

1.多协议支持

多协议云原生框架的最大特点之一是其对多种通信协议的兼容性和支持能力。这使得应用能够在不同后端服务和系统之间灵活交互,满足复杂的业务需求。支持的协议包括但不限于:

-HTTP:基于Web的标准协议,广泛应用于Web应用。

-XML-RPC:基于XML的远程过程调用协议,支持跨平台的业务交互。

-gRPC:Google的协议,基于RPC(远程方法调用)模型,支持高并发和低延迟的交互。

-RDF:基于三元组的数据交换协议,常用于数据交互和检索。

-CORBA:统一资源访问协议,支持跨组织和跨平台的协作。

-Java-RPC:基于Java的远程过程调用协议,支持Java后端服务的交互。

多协议的支持不仅提升了应用的灵活性,还为集成多种第三方服务提供了便利。

2.轻量级和可扩展性

多协议云原生框架设计注重性能和资源利用的优化,支持轻量级的应用运行。其核心在于通过微服务架构、容器化技术和事件驱动模式,实现高效的资源分配和快速的响应时间。这种设计不仅提升了应用的扩展性,还确保了在大规模用户和流量下的稳定运行。

3.标准化接口设计

标准化接口设计是多协议云原生框架的重要特征之一。通过为每个协议提供标准化的接口,框架能够快速集成和扩展,满足不同后端服务和系统的需求。这种设计不仅提升了应用的可维护性,还降低了集成成本和时间。

4.动态资源分配和负载均衡

多协议云原生框架通常集

文档评论(0)

布丁文库 + 关注
官方认证
文档贡献者

该用户很懒,什么也没介绍

认证主体 重庆微铭汇信息技术有限公司
IP属地浙江
统一社会信用代码/组织机构代码
91500108305191485W

1亿VIP精品文档

相关文档